Housing Market — Sugar Land leads

Source: U.S. Census Bureau ACS

Sugar Land has a owner-occupied of 80.1% compared to 43.8% in Irvine. Irvine has a median home value of $1,115,400 vs $406,600 in Sugar Land (64% higher). Sugar Land has a single-family homes of 88.9% compared to 55.9% in Irvine.

Crime & Safety — Sugar Land leads

Source: FBI UCR

Sugar Land has a murder rate (per 1k) of 0.01 compared to 0.02 in Irvine. Sugar Land has a burglary rate (per 1k) of 1.19 compared to 1.98 in Irvine. Irvine has a violent crime clearance of 53.8% compared to 42.9% in Sugar Land.
